Grammar usage guide and real-world examplesUSAGE SUMMARY
The phrase "in a different way"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used to describe doing something differently than usual. For example: "I approached the problem in a different way and was able to find a solution."

Expert writing Tips
Best practice
Use "in a different way" to add emphasis when highlighting a contrast between methods or approaches. For example, "While both options achieve the same goal, they do it "in a different way"."
Common error
Avoid using "in a different way" as a vague substitute for a more precise description. Instead of saying "They handled the situation "in a different way", specify how their approach differed: "They handled the situation with a more collaborative approach."

Linguistic Context
The phrase "in a different way" functions primarily as an adverbial modifier. It modifies verbs, adjectives, or other adverbs to indicate the manner in which an action is performed or a quality is expressed. As Ludwig AI pointed out, it serves to highlight a distinction or alteration in method.

FAQs
How can I use "in a different way" in a sentence?
Use "in a different way" to describe an action or process that diverges from the norm or a previously established method. For instance, "The company now approaches marketing "in a different way" by focusing on social media engagement."
What's a simple substitute for "in a different way"?
A simple substitute for "in a different way" is the adverb "differently". For example, instead of saying "We need to think about this in a different way", you can say "We need to think about this differently."
Is it better to use "in a different way" or "differently"?
The choice between "in a different way" and "differently" depends on the desired emphasis and rhythm of your sentence. "In a different way" can provide more emphasis, while "differently" is often more concise.
How does "in a different way" compare to "in a unique way"?
"In a different way" suggests a distinction or alteration from a standard approach, while "in a unique way" emphasizes the originality and distinctiveness of the method. The phrase "in a unique way" suggests something hasn't been done before.
